The U.S. investment ecosystem thrives on bold innovation paired with measured risk. Joby Aviation, a pioneer in urban air mobility, represents this balance. By developing elect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) aircraft, the company aims to revolutionize short-distance urban transport—potentially disrupting local transit, delivery, and air taxi markets. With growing interest from tech investors, strategic mobility planners, and auto industry partners, Joby Aviation’s stock has moved beyond early-stage buzz and entered mainstream focus. Investors are drawn not just by innovation, but by clear signs of commercial traction and scalability.
Yet alongside opportunity lies risk: regulatory hurdles, development delays, competitive pressures, and high capital demands. These factors create a compelling risk-reward equation, making Joby Aviation a key case study for modern portfolio strategy.
